Adds --validate=false flag to kubectl commands in the ENR job to prevent
validation errors when running in FIPS 140-only mode environments.

Issue:
When the ENR generation job runs in FIPS 140-only mode, kubectl validation
fails with error:
  "crypto/ecdh: use of X25519 is not allowed in FIPS 140-only mode"

This occurs during:
1. kubectl apply when creating new ENR secrets
2. kubectl patch when updating existing secrets with missing ENR field

Solution:
Add --validate=false flag to both kubectl commands (lines 210, 226):
- kubectl patch: --validate=false flag added
- kubectl apply: --validate=false flag added

The GODEBUG environment variable (x509sha1=1,tls13=0) is already set
for the kubectl-secret-creator container, but validation needs to be
explicitly disabled for kubectl operations in FIPS mode.

This allows the ENR job to complete successfully in FIPS-compliant
Kubernetes clusters while maintaining the same functional behavior.

This commit includes several documentation and usability improvements:

1. Migrate from chainId to network parameter (breaking change)
   - Replace all chainId references with network parameter in docs
   - Update QUICKSTART.md examples: chainId=1 → network=mainnet
   - Update values-examples to use network instead of chainId
   - Templates already supported network-based helpers

2. Update all Helm commands to use 'helm upgrade --install'
   - Updated 8+ instances in README.md
   - Provides idempotent commands for both install and upgrade scenarios
   - Better user experience and less confusion

3. Add Challenge & Testing documentation
   - New comprehensive section in QUICKSTART.md
   - Examples for overriding API endpoints (dev/staging)
   - Examples for using specific DKG sidecar commits/branches
   - Complete challenge example with all parameters
   - Helpful for testing and development workflows

4. Implement intelligent fallback beacon node endpoints
   - Auto-select publicnode.com endpoints based on network
   - mainnet → ethereum-beacon-api.publicnode.com
   - sepolia → ethereum-sepolia-beacon-api.publicnode.com
   - hoodi → ethereum-hoodi-beacon-api.publicnode.com
   - Pods can now start without manual fallback configuration
   - Users can still override with custom endpoints
